93553 vs 91342 — Compare ZIP Codes
Side-by-side comparison. Blue = ZIP 93553, Orange = ZIP 91342.
Quick verdict: ZIP 93553 is more educated. ZIP 91342 is wealthier, higher home values, lower poverty rate, lower unemployment, more diverse, higher work-from-home share.
